General description
Chloroplatinic acid solution catalyses the hydrosilylation reaction of 1-Hexyne to form l,6-Bis(trichlorosilyl)hexane.
Application
- Platinum precursor in the synthesis of platinum nanoparticles using hydrazine as a reducing agent.
- An electrolyte in the preparation of various carbon-supported platinum nanomaterials with H2SO4 by electrodeposition method in the presence or absence of organic additives.
- An anionic precursor in the preparation of Pt/SBA_BEA catalyst for the hydro isomerization of n-hexadecane.
- A Pt precursor in the preparation of PVP-protected Pt-nanoparticles by seed-mediated growth method.
